Mollie Marriott is an actress, known for The 2012 Rock and Roll Hall of
Fame Induction Ceremony (2012) and Gimme 6 (2001). Mollie Mae Marriott
was born 3rd May 1985 to Manon Piercey and Steve Marriott, vocalist and
guitarist with Small Faces and Humble Pie. Mollie has continued the
family tradition as a vocalist. Her first record deal was as a member
of girl band D2M at the age of 12. The group were signed by Sharpe End
and followed in the footsteps of Kylie. She recorded with producer
Steve Mac (who writes and records with Britney, Westlife & Take That)
for 5 years whilst a member of D2M.She has also recorded both on album
and DVD with Joe Brown, did lead and backing vocals on Dean Rees, Sweet
felicity Arkwright, The Tsunami Appeal for Mod Aid where she sang lead
vocal on the single Afterglow and backing vocals with P.P.Arnold and
she has also done backing vocals for Oasis & Proud Mary. Mollie sang at
the Astoria London tribute to her late father Steve performing with
Paul Weller, Zak Starkey & Deborah Bonham and at The Royal Albert Hall
with Dean Rees and Steve Ellis as part of the Ronnie lane Memorial
Concert. She has also worked live with Joe Brown and his band before
having been involved with a week run at the Theatre Royal Windsor
whilst previewing the songs for the Musical Skiffle which Joe and Roger
Cook have written. She has sung backing vocals for Joe, Dennis
Locorriere (Dr Hook), Mark Knopfler and Chas and Dave for Joe Browns 50
years in show business gig at The Royal Albert Hall.As well as having a
rock side, She has been known to prove her soul and R'n'B side by
working with Beyonce and her Fathers well known Backing Singer and
Ikette P.P Arnold. Proving Mollie to be a versatile vocal talent!
Mollie has been known for her session work for the likes of ITV and the BBC and many advert and film work
Mollie's last session was working with the Legendary Tony Visconti for the new album from Jim Stapley.
